Should Doctors Treat Unvaccinated Kids?
California officials report that there have been 32 confirmed cases of measles in the state so far this year - ten of them in LA County. Last year there were only three cases reported in California by mid-March. Nearly half of the infected people belong to families who intentionally opted out of vaccinations.

We talk with a pediatrician who’s struggling with whether he should treat kids whose parents opted out of vaccinations.
